Use std::isfinite() for wxFinite() for C++11 compilers.
This should fix compilation with MinGW 4.8.1 cross-compiler in C++11 mode as it doesn't seem to provide finite() any more then. Also, only defined wxFinite() and wxIsNaN() for C++, not C. This makes the checks for __cplusplus >= 201103 simpler and is consistent with how wxIsSameDouble() and wxRound() were already only defined for C++ (this is also the source of most of the changes in this diff, viewing it ignoring whitespace will show the only real changes). git-svn-id: https://svn.wxwidgets.org/svn/wx/wxWidgets/trunk@74837 c3d73ce0-8a6f-49c7-b76d-6d57e0e08775
